Position Overview
Join us in the summer of 2026 and help us continue the legacy of fostering creativity, nurturing talent, and celebrating the individual artistic journey at Interlochen. We are seeking team-oriented and dedicated Voice Teaching Assistants who embody our core values and are committed to nurturing young artists. As a Voice Teaching Assistant you'll play a major role in assisting our music faculty and students with auditions, classes, and practices.
What You Get To Do
Work closely with faculty coordinators to facilitate the scheduling of practice hours for Junior and Intermediate campers
Supervise students during practice hours and be mindful of their well being
Observe teaching methods and provide appropriate guidance to students concerning practice habits and daily assignments
Assist with Junior and Intermediate auditions, lessons, classes, and chamber music
Assist faculty with High School classes and coaching as assigned
Serve as a liaison between students and area faculty
Other duties as assigned by the Area Coordinator or Assistant Director of Music

What to Expect about Camp Life
Rustic Living
: You'll be living in a dorm or nature cabin setting, surrounded by the beauty of northern Michigan. Wi-Fi and air conditioning are not provided in the nature cabins, encouraging a true disconnect from the digital world and a deeper connection with nature and those around you.
Embrace the Outdoors
: The camp is nestled in a wilderness area, so expect to encounter wildlife and insects as part of the experience. Embracing the natural environment is key to enjoying your time here.
Outdoor Work Environment
: Many of your duties will involve working outdoors, often for extended periods, so being comfortable in various weather conditions is important.
Community and Camaraderie
: You'll be part of a tight-knit community where collaboration, creativity, and support are at the forefront. The connections you make here will be lifelong.
